Transaction 643cf908d68cf37e91c3c4b6dd434b55c52ed41b92804e99e06014469e3672c3

1 Input
2 Outputs
  • 643cf908d68cf37e91c3c4b6dd434b55c52ed41b92804e99e06014469e3672c3:0
  • value  4184473075
    address  32Wtk74tMGpj2kgmGP16RHo9PJ6ZefsJ4s
  • 643cf908d68cf37e91c3c4b6dd434b55c52ed41b92804e99e06014469e3672c3:1
  • value  115476525
    address  174W9GSMJgTqij48nGhAdMjcASHM2M8o5L